Nico Rittmeyer


Nicholas “Nico” Rittmeyer is a former professional footballer who played as an attacking midfielder for USL Championship club Charleston Battery. Born in the United States, he played for the Guatemala national team. He was forced to retire at an early age after suffering an injury.

Career

Professional

Rittmeyer played four years of College soccer in [the United States|college soccer], starting at the University of [North Carolina at Chapel Hill] in 2013, before transferring to the College of Charleston in 2014.
Rittmeyer also played with USL PDL side South Georgia Tormenta in 2016.
Rittmeyer signed with United Soccer League club Charleston Battery on 22 March 2017. He made his professional debut on 14 June 2017 as an 82nd-minute substitute during a 3–2 loss to Atlanta United FC in the Lamar Hunt U.S. [Open Cup].

International

On 29 October 2020, Rittmeyer received his first call-up to the Guatemala senior national team. He made his debut on 23 January 2021.
